Which Parks program in California has the highest-earning graduates?+

By median earnings one year after graduation (College Scorecard), California State University - East Bay tops the list at $43,700. Compare it against completions, graduation rate, cost, and debt in the ranked table above.

How much do Recreation and Fitness Studies Teachers, Postsecondary earn in California?+

The average annual wage for Recreation and Fitness Studies Teachers, Postsecondary in California is $137,540 (median $130,340), across about 1,900 jobs. Source: BLS OEWS, May 2024.

What is the job outlook for Recreation and Fitness Studies Teachers, Postsecondary?+

The national job outlook is about +2.4% growth with around 1,100 annual openings (BLS Employment Projections 2024–2034).

What is the typical education requirement?+

A Doctoral or professional degree is the typical entry-level education for this field (BLS).
